课程名称︰普通化学丙 General Chemistry(C) 课程性质︰必修 课程教师︰郑淑芬 开课学院:医学院 开课系所︰药学系 考试日期(年月日)︰2010/10/22 考试时限(分钟):120分钟 是否需发放奖励金:是!谢谢~! (如未明确表示,则不予发放) 1. Name the following compounds: (15%) (a) TiF4 (b) Al(OH)3 (c) CuSO4˙5H2O (d) N2O5 (e) KHCO3 (f) CH3CH=CHC2H5 2. Explain the following terms and give one example of them: (15%) (a) shielding effect (b) Schrodinger equation (c) diagonal relationship (d) inert-pair effect (e) Hund's rule 3.In a hydrogen atom, the 1s subshell is at an erengy of -1.31 * 10^3 KJ/mol, whereas in a helium atom it is at -2.37 * 10^3 KJ/mol. (a) Explain why the level is not the same in two cases. (2%) (b) Bohr's equation is written as En = -BZ^2/n^2. Calculate the effective nuclear charge (Zeff) for an electron in 1s-orbital of He. (4%) 4. (a) When an electron is accelerated through 75.5 V , what is the characteristic wavelength of this electron? (b) How much voltage is needed in order to accelerate an α-particle (He 2+), to the same wavelength? (4%) 5. It requires 186 KJ/mol to eject electrons from sodinm metal. (a) What is the minimum frequency of light necessary to emit electrons from sodium via the photoelectric effect? (3%) (b) If sodium is irradiated with light of 330 nm, what is the maximum velocity of the emitted electron? (3%) 6. What is the maximum of electrons that can have the following quantum numbers: (5%) (a) n=3, l=1 (b) n=4, l=3, ml=2 (c) n=2, l=2, ml=-1 (d) n=3, l=2, ml=2 (e) n=5, l=0, ml=-1, ms=1/2 7. (i) Name the following elements, show (ii) the electron configuration, and give (iii) the four quantum numbers in the form of (n, l, ml, ms) for the electron in the highest occupied orbital of each of them. (16%) (a) Cl (b) Ti3+ (c) Al (d) Ag+ 8. Predict the number of the radial nodes, and the angular nodal surfaces of the following orbitals: (8%) (a) 3p (b) 3d (c) 4s (d) 4f 9.Find the r values where the nodes appear in the Radial wavefunctions of 3s, 3p and 3d (10%) 10. Estimate the standard enthalpy of the following reactions. (10%) (a) H2C=CH2 + H2 → CH3-CH3 (b) NO + 1/2 NO2 → NO2 (c) standard enthalpy of formation of HNO2. Table of Bond enthalpies, KT/mol ------------------------------------------------------------------------------ Bond Bond enthalpy || Bond Bond enthalpy H-H 436 || C-C 348 O=O 496 || C=C 612 N≡N 944 || N-N 163 C-H 412 || N=N 409 N-H 388 || N-O 210 O-H 463 || N=O 630 ------------------------------------------------------------------------------ 11. (a) Write all the possible Lewis structures for (i) cyanate ion (O-C-N)- and (ii) fulminate ion (O-N-C)-. Indicate which of these Lewis structures is the most important for each ion, based on the formal charges. (b)The fulminate ion is unstable, and its salts are friction-sensitive explosives. Give possible explanation based on the Lewis structure. (10%) 12. Show the Born-Haber cycle and complete the following table (all values are in kilojoules per mole). (10%) ----------------------------------------------------------------------------- Compound ΔHf 1st IE 2nd IE ΔHf 1st EA 2nd EA ΔH(lattice) ΔHf (MX) (M,g) (M) (M) (X,g) (X) (X) (MX) (MX,s) ----------------------------------------------------------------------------- NaCl 108 494 2185 122 349 -85 787 (A) ------------------------------------------------------------------------------ CaO 368 654 1352 249 141 26 (B) -635 ------------------------------------------------------------------------------ Useful informations: Avogadro's number, N= 6.022 * 10^23 mol^(-1) Planck's constant, h= 6.626 * 10^(-34) J-s Mass of an electron, me= 9.109 * 10^(-31) kg Charge of an electron, e= 1.602 * 10^(-19) C 1 C.V = 1 J Speed of light, c= 2.9979 * 10^8 m s^(-1) Atomic mass, H= 1.008; He= 4.003; O= 16.00; Na= 22.99 --
